AIMS: For over 30 years, combined research and treatment settings in the US have been critical to conceptualizing care for first-episode psychosis (FEP). Here we describe an early example of such a context, the Services for the Treatment of Early Psychosis (STEP) clinic, which is affiliated with the University of Pittsburgh. METHODS: We describe STEP's historical roots and establishment in the early 1990s; STEP's research and treatment contributions, alongside its growth and ongoing leadership...

The present investigation is an attempt to find the extent of statistical error and other deficiencies in the articles published in the Indian Journal of Psychiatry from April 1986 to January 1987. A sample of 26 articles was chosen by selecting every alternate article published in these four issues. It was found that 20 articles (77%) were deficient in statistical aspects. All the 26 articles were found deficient when non-statistical errors were also taken into consideration. The errors were categorized into seven broad categories...
